What is the relationship between success and failure?

There are two important relationships to consider between failure and success. Firstly, failure starts where success ends, and it defines the limits of success. But secondly, success often follows failure, since it frequently occurs after other options have been tried and failed.

Are success and failure the same thing?

Contrary to popular thinking, success is not built on a foundation of failures but through the learnings and improvements that come from it. Each failure teaches us what won’t work – and when we figure out the root cause for failure – we learn what could work.
